MA MAWI WI CHI ITATA CENTRE, INCInternal/External Employment OpportunityMarch 29, 2023Position: Youth HelperClassification: CasualLocation: Luke’s PlaceStarting Salary: Subject to QualificationsBackground:The Ma Mawi Wi Chi Itata Centre is seeking individual for the casual Youth Helper position. Luke’s Place is a Level 4 residential home that offers 6 beds for long-term youth care (residential care facility-group home) for males 11-14 years of age. Luke’s Place consists of in house cultural appropriate programming and works with birth families, CFS mandated agencies, and other collaterals to provide wrap around support, assessment, care planning, and skills development of youth in areas of violence prevention, healthy relationships, education, and leadership development by using Indigenous culture and language.Qualifications:

  • Child & Youth Care Diploma or acceptable equivalent and related experience
  • Residential Care experience would be an asset.
  • Supporting Care Planning of the youth.
  • Provides support/supervision to the youth.
  • Program development and facilitation skills.
  • Incumbent must be able to establish relationships with the children built on trust and genuine caring.
  • Needs to have the ability to work cooperatively with others and contribute as a team member.
  • Ability to work under stressful situations.
  • The ability to provide value-based care.
  • Able to follow a harm reduction model.
  • Knowledge of the Child Welfare Legislation and standards
  • Strong oral and written communication skills.
  • Understanding of aboriginal values and community issues.
  • First Aid/CPR Certification
  • Valid Class 5 Drivers License Preferred
  • Current Police and Child Abuse checks (not older than 3 months)
